Explore printable Greatest Common Factor (GCF) worksheets for Class 6
Greatest Common Factor worksheets for Class 6 students available through Wayground (formerly Quizizz) provide comprehensive practice in this fundamental number theory concept that forms the foundation for advanced mathematical reasoning. These expertly designed worksheets guide students through systematic approaches to finding the GCF using multiple methods, including prime factorization, listing factors, and the Euclidean algorithm, while building critical thinking skills essential for fraction simplification, solving ratios, and algebraic manipulation. Each worksheet collection includes detailed answer keys and step-by-step solutions, allowing students to verify their work and understand the reasoning behind each problem, with free printable pdf formats ensuring accessible practice both in classroom settings and for independent study at home.
